Pressure regulating devices have numerous applications across various industries. In the natural gas industry, they are used to control the pressure of gas supplied to homes and businesses. In the water treatment industry, they regulate the pressure of water flowing through pipes and equipment. In the food and beverage industry, they ensure consistent carbonation levels in soft drinks by maintaining a constant CO2 pressure. Additionally, pressure regulating devices are commonly found in medical equipment such as oxygen tanks and respiratory machines, where precise pressure control is critical for patient safety.

In addition to controlling the pressure of the gas, natural gas pressure regulators also play a crucial role in safety. By maintaining a constant pressure in the system, regulators help prevent the possibility of leaks, ruptures, or other dangerous situations that can occur when gas pressure is not properly controlled. This is especially important in industrial settings where high-pressure gas is used, as even minor fluctuations in pressure can result in serious accidents.

In terms of construction materials, shut-off valves can be made from a variety of substances, including brass, stainless steel, plastic, and cast iron, each differing in terms of durability, corrosion resistance, and temperature tolerance. For example, stainless steel valves are preferred in industries dealing with corrosive substances due to their high resistance to rust and chemical damage. Consequently, engineers must consider the application environment when selecting materials to ensure longevity and optimal performance.
